Cheapest Available New Holland and Nearby 2 Bedroom Apartments

As of April 10, 2025 the lowest priced 2 Bedroom apartment unit in New Holland, OH is the 2 Bedroom Townhouse Model starting from $825 at Woodland Heights . The second most affordable New Holland 2 Bedroom is the 2 Bdr Model at Ashville Court starting at $855 . The average price for all 2 Bedroom apartments in New Holland is currently $1,636. Getting Around New Holland, OH

Walk Score®

6 / 100

Car-Dependent

Almost all errands require a car

Bike Score®

27 / 100

Somewhat Bikeable

Minimal bike infrastructure
